Aerotek Paint Prepper in White Bear Lake, Minnesota

Job Title: Paint Prepper

Job Description

As a Paint Prepper, you will be responsible for the final paint preparation, including cleaning, detailing, and adding newly painted parts to trucks. Your tasks will also involve applying decals, climbing underneath trucks, and using rolling ladders to reach the tops of trucks and booms. You will be provided with a mask or respirator for safety.

Responsibilities

  • Perform final paint preparation tasks

  • Clean and detail trucks

  • Assemble and attach newly painted parts

  • Apply decals to trucks

  • Climb underneath trucks and use rolling ladders to reach truck tops and booms

Work Environment

This is a very busy, large company with a strong focus on safety. The paint building is fast-paced and high-demand, with a stressful environment. You will be standing and performing repetitive, physical work for 8-12 hours per day. The environment is numbers-driven with mandatory overtime at times to meet high-speed and tight deadlines. You will be working with sanders throughout the shift, resulting in a dusty environment where masks or respirators are provided. The position is for 3rd shift, from 9:00 pm to 6:00 am.
